On June 25, the Champaign County Feeders 4-H Club held a meeting at the church in North Lewisburg. Committee reports were given, and unfinished business such as the plans for decorating our clubs booth at the fair and non-livestock judging schedules were discussed. Members of our club then gave presentations on their goat or non-livestock projects. The meeting was concluded by a game and refreshments. Our next meeting will be on July 16th, 2017.

The 2017-2018 Urbana FFA officer retreat was held on May 30 and 31. Students arrived at the Urbana High School Agriculture Department on May 30 at noon to set goals for the upcoming school year. The officers set personal, team and chapter goals to make the upcoming year as great as possible. The team also shared places they believed need improvement as well as ideas to improve said areas. Next, the advisors and officers worked together to set dates for events this upcoming school year. Students then went to work on their officer books and other assigned duties. After being hard at work for several hours, the students and advisors left for Poor Farmer’s Campground. After arriving at the campgrounds, camp was setup and dinner of hamburgers and chips was made. After dinner the officers and advisors played several team bonding games and made s’mores over a fire. The next morning a breakfast, which consisted of pancakes, sausage, and bacon, was cooked. After all officers and advisors had eaten camp was cleaned up. The group then went to Goshen Lanes in Mechanicsburg to bond over a few games of bowling. Finally the group ended their retreat back at Urbana High School on May 31 at 1pm.
